在Unity3D项目中,如何制定和执行美术资源的模型规范以及材质贴图标准以确保资源优化和性能平衡?
时间: 2024-12-02 16:23:22 浏览: 18
为了在Unity3D项目中制定和执行美术资源的模型规范以及材质贴图标准,我们需要遵循一系列最佳实践。首先,所有团队成员应熟悉Unity3D软件,这不仅有助于实时调整和预见问题,还能确保在开发初期就考虑到性能和优化的方面。
参考资源链接:[Unity3D美术资源与导入规范详解](https://wenku.csdn.net/doc/5foipgr3yq?spm=1055.2569.3001.10343)
单位和比例的统一是基础。在3dsMax或其他3D建模软件中,必须将默认单位设置为米,以匹配Unity3D的设置。所有模型都应该以原点为中心来设计角色模型,以便于后续的定位和动画制作。
面数控制对于不同平台的性能至关重要。移动设备上的模型面数应控制在300-1500个之间,而桌面平台可以适当增加至1500-4000个。在3dsMax中,可以通过优化工具如删除不可见的面、合并断开的顶点和移除孤立顶点来降低模型复杂度。
在材质方面,Unity3D支持Standard和Multi/Sub-Object材质类型。所有Multi/Sub-Object材质的子材质都必须是Standard类型。对于贴图,只能使用Bitmap格式,这是Unity3D能够识别和支持的格式类型。特别注意,材质贴图的分辨率和复杂度也需要根据移动设备的性能进行相应调整,以达到资源优化的目的。
另外,复制物体的策略可以用于资源管理,尤其是对于已经烘焙过的高细节模型。烘焙可以将高分辨率细节转换为低多边形版本,从而在复制物体时不会增加太多资源消耗。
最后,项目组成员应该安装Unity3D软件,以便在引擎中调整查看效果,并且进行资源的实时优化和问题解决。通过这些规范的执行,可以确保美术资源在不同平台上的性能和效果达到最佳平衡。
参考资源链接:[Unity3D美术资源与导入规范详解](https://wenku.csdn.net/doc/5foipgr3yq?spm=1055.2569.3001.10343)
阅读全文